fry_frozenGood news everyone, the animated comedy science fiction TV show Futurama has been renewed for a seventh season. After being revived in 2008 after a five year absence, the sixth season of Futurama has been such a hit that Comedy Central has already signed on the dotted line for more. Futurama stars Philip J. Fry, a pizza delivery boy from New York. On New Year's Eve 1999, he accidentally becomes cryogenically frozen and isn't thawed out until 2999. 

A seventh season of Futurama will be split between 2012 and 2013, while the current sixth season ends this September. According to Digital Spy, the seventh season will be 13 episodes in length. Futurama is being broadcast on the Comedy Central channel in the US.
